What Cat Tree Floor Space leaves out

Stability, anchoring, fall zones, access, materials, and safe placement cannot be established from area alone.

The Cat Tree Floor Space form also omits sloped surfaces, rounded corners, obstructions, openings, and construction tolerances. Its numerical pass confirms only that the entered arithmetic is internally consistent; it is not an approval or suitability decision.
